ul { padding-left: 0px; }
.top-fixed2{position: relative;padding: 8px 12px;margin: 0;background: #eee;-webkit-transition: .3s;transition: .3s;}
body{ max-width:
600px;}
.top-fixed2 .top-search {position:relative;width:90%;margin:0px auto;padding:0;}
.top-fixed2 .top-search input{width:100%;border-radius:20px;border:none;height:30px;line-height:35px;padding:0 10px;font-size:13px;color:#999!important;overflow:hidden;}
.top-fixed2 .top-search button{margin-right:10px;position:absolute;top:0;right:0;color:#999;display:block;width:40px;height:30px;border-radius:20px;text-align:center;font-size:16px;background:none;border:none;padding:0;margin:0;}
.top-fixed2 .top-search input::-webkit-input-placeholder {-webkit-transition: color.5s;}
.top-fixed2 .top-search input:focus::-webkit-input-placeholder, .top-fixed2 .top-search input:hover::-webkit-input-placeholder {-webkit-transition: color.5s;} 


/*幻灯图片*/
/*幻灯图片*/
.focus{ width:100%;margin:0 auto; position:relative; overflow:hidden;   }
.focus .hd{ width:100%; height:11px; position:absolute; z-index:1; bottom:5px; text-align:center;  }
.focus .hd ul{ display:inline-block; height:10px; padding:3px 5px; background-color: transparent;-webkit-border-radius:5px; -moz-border-radius:5px; border-radius:5px; font-size:0; vertical-align:top;}
.focus .hd ul li{display:inline-block; width:5px; height:5px; -webkit-border-radius:5px; -moz-border-radius:5px; border-radius:5px; background:transparent; margin:0 5px; vertical-align:top; overflow:hidden;   }
.focus .hd ul .on{ background: transparent;  }
.focus .bd{position:relative; z-index:0; }
.focus .bd li img{width:100%;max-height:180px;background:url(images/loading.gif) center center no-repeat;  }
.focus .bd li a{ -webkit-tap-highlight-color:rgba(0, 0, 0, 0); }
/*引导图标*/
.index-guide{border-bottom:thin solid #dedede;}
.index-guide span{width:20%;display:block;float:left;}
.index-guide .col{width:100%;padding:5% 15%;display:block;color:#999;text-align:center;}
.index-guide .col img{width:80%;}
.index-guide .col p{margin:0;height:30px;line-height:30px;text-align:center;width:100%;overflow:hidden;font-size:12px;}

/*左右滑动*/
#index .cate_shequ{border-bottom:0.01rem solid #dedede; border-top:0.01rem solid #dedede; background: #FFF;}
#index .cate_shequ a{ display:block; font-size:0.14rem; line-height:0.3rem; padding:0.05rem 0.1rem; color:#666; position:relative;}
#index .cate_shequ a em{padding:0.11rem; background:url(../img/cate_shequ.png) no-repeat center top; background-size:100% auto; font-size:0; vertical-align:middle; margin-right:0.05rem;}
#index .cate_shequ a:after{position:absolute; right:0.10rem; top:50%; margin-top:-0.08rem; content:''; width:0.10rem; height:0.10rem; border-bottom:0.02rem solid #c9c9c9;border-right:0.02rem solid #c9c9c9;transform:rotate(-45deg);-webkit-transform:rotate(-45deg);-moz-transform:rotate(-45deg);-webkit-transform:rotate(-45d eg);-o-transform:rotate(-45deg);}
.flexslider_cate {height: auto;overflow: hidden; position: relative; width:100%; text-align:center;}
.flexslider_cate li{ list-style-type:none;}
.flexslider_cate .slides {position: relative; z-index: 1; width:100%; height:auto;}
.flexslider_cate .slides .list{display: block; width:100%; float: left; margin-right: -100%; position: relative; z-index: 1; height:auto;  overflow:hidden; text-align:center;}
.flexslider_cate .flex-control-nav {bottom: 0.4rem; position: absolute; text-align: center; width: 100%; z-index: 2;}
.flexslider_cate .flex-control-nav li {display: inline; height: 0.10rem; margin: 0 0.35rem; width:0.10rem;}
.flexslider_cate .flex-control-nav a {background-color: #D6D6D6; cursor: pointer; display:inline-block; width:0.50rem; height: 0.50rem; line-height: 0.5rem; overflow: hidden; border-radius:100%; text-indent: -9999px;}
.flexslider_cate .flex-control-nav .flex-active {background-color: #1dc091;}
#index .cate{width: 100%; display:block; border-bottom:0.1rem solid #eee; padding:0.8rem 0.0rem; background: #FFF; overflow:hidden;}
#index .cate li{float: left; width: 25%; padding-bottom:0.1rem; text-align: center;}
#index .cate .icon{display: block;
    margin: auto;
    margin-bottom: 0.38rem;
    font-family: cate_icon;
    width: 2.6rem;
    height: 2.6rem;
    border-radius: 20rem;
    text-align: center;
    line-height: 2.7rem;
    font-size: 1.4rem;
    color: white;}

.guess-like {
    border-top: 1px solid #DDD8CE;
    border-bottom: 1px solid #DDD8CE;
    margin-top: .2rem;
    margin-bottom: 0;
    background-color: #fff;
    min-height: 5rem;
    position: relative;
}
dl.list:first-child {
    margin: 0;
    border-top: 0;
}.guess-like .list {
    opacity: 0;
}dl.list dt, dl.list dd {
    margin: 0;
    border-bottom: 1px solid #DDD8CE;
    overflow: hidden;
    font-size: inherit;
    font-weight: 400;
    position: relative;
}

/*广告图片*/
.index-ads img{width:100%;}
.roller {
    max-height: 90px !important;
}
.xiaoqu-roll{width:100%;position:relative;}
.xiaoqu-roll ul{padding:0;list-style:none;}
.xiaoqu-roll img{width:100%;max-height:200px;}
.xiaoqu-roll .hd{width:100%;text-align:center;position:absolute;bottom:10px;}
.xiaoqu-roll .hd li{width:10px;height:10px;background:#fff;border-radius:10px;display:inline-block;text-indent:-99999px;margin:0 3px;}
.xiaoqu-roll .hd .on{background:#f60!important;}
/*贴吧调用*/
.index-tieba {height:40px;padding:0 10px 10px 10px;}
.index-tieba a{display:block;width:100%;height:20px;}

/*附近切换*/
.index-tab .tab-nav {padding:0;text-align:center;}
.index-tab .tab-nav a{border:none!important;padding:15px 20px!important;}
.index-tab .tab-nav .active a{border-bottom:1px solid #F60!important;}
.index-tab .tab-body{border-top:1px solid #dedede;margin-top:-1px;padding-top:0px;}
.index-tab .tab-body .more a{ display: block;text-align: center;padding: 10px 0px 0px 5px;background-color: #fff;}
.index-tab .tab-body ul{padding:5px;list-style:none;overflow:hidden;}
.index-tab .tab-body li{padding:5px;}
.index-tab .tab-body li img{width:100%;border-radius:3px;}


.panel-list ul{padding:0;list-style:none;}
.panel-list li{overflow:hidden;border-bottom:thin solid #dedede;}
.panel-list li i{float:right;color:#999;}
.panel-list li span{float:left;width:30px;text-align:center;color:#999;font-size:16px;}
.panel-list li a{display:block;padding:0 10px;height:50px;line-height:50px;width:100%;}
.panel-list li em{float:right}


.panel-sub ul{padding:0;list-style:none;}
.panel-sub li{overflow:hidden;border-bottom:thin solid #dedede;}
.panel-sub li i{float:right;color:#999;}
.panel-sub li span{float:left;width:30px;text-align:center;color:#999;font-size:16px;}
.panel-sub li div{display:block;padding:0 10px;height:50px;line-height:50px;width:100%;}
.panel-sub li em{float:right}
/*主页优惠*/
.index-coupon ul{list-style:none;padding:0;}
.index-coupon li{padding:10px 0;border-bottom:thin solid #dedede;}
.index-coupon li:last-child{border:none;}
.index-coupon li img{float:left;border-radius:3px;overflow:hidden;}
.index-coupon li .des {padding-left:5px;}
.index-coupon li .des h5{height:20px;line-height:20px;overflow:hidden;}
.index-coupon li .des .intro{height:40px;line-height:20px;color:#999;overflow:hidden;margin:0;font-size:12px;}
.index-coupon li .des .info {color:#F60;font-size:11px;margin:0;overflow:hidden;}
.index-coupon li .des .info em{float:right;}

/*主页团购*/
.index-tuan ul{list-style:none;padding:0;}
.index-tuan li{padding:10px 0;border-bottom:thin solid #dedede;}
.index-tuan li:last-child{border:none;}
.index-tuan li img{float:left;border-radius:3px;overflow:hidden;}
.index-tuan li .des {padding-left:10px;}
.index-tuan li .des h5{height:20px;line-height:20px;overflow:hidden;}
.index-tuan li .des .intro{height:20px;line-height:20px;color:#999;overflow:hidden;margin:0;}
.index-tuan li .des .info {color:#F60;margin:0;overflow:hidden;}
.index-tuan li .des .info del{color:#999;margin-left:20px;}
.index-tuan li .des .info em{font-size:14px;}

/*主页团购2*/
.index-tuan ul{list-style:none;padding:0;}
.index-tuan .container1{padding:10px 0;border-bottom:thin solid #dedede;    overflow: hidden;}
.index-tuan .container1:last-child{border:none;}
.index-tuan .container1 img{float:left;border-radius:3px;overflow:hidden;}
.index-tuan .container1 .des {padding-left:10px;}
.index-tuan .container1 .des h5{height:20px;line-height:20px;overflow:hidden;}
.index-tuan .container1 .des .intro{color:#999;overflow:hidden;margin:0;}
.index-tuan .container1 .des .info {color:#F60;margin:0;overflow:hidden;}
.index-tuan .container1 .des .info del{color:#999;margin-left:20px;}
.index-tuan .container1 .des .info em{font-size:14px;}

.index-tuan .container1 .des .intro2{background: #ff9933;position: absolute;top: 10px;right: 10px;color: #ffffff;text-align: center;font-size: 13px;border-radius: 5px;height: 30px;line-height: 30px;width: 30px;}
.index-tuan .container1 .des .intro2:before{content: '';position: absolute;left: 0;bottom: -4px;width: 0px;height: 0px;border: 6px solid transparent;border-left-color: #ff9933;}



/*通用标题*/
.index-title{height:40px;line-height:40px;border-bottom:1px solid #f60;margin-bottom:5px;}
.index-title em{ float:right;padding: 0 10px;}
.index-title em a{ margin-right:0.5rem;}
.index-title h4{float:left;padding:0 10px;color:##06c1ae;}
.index-title i{ float:right}
.index-coupon, .index-tuan, .index-shop{border-bottom: solid 1px #eee;}

/*更多应用*/
.more-service .more-title{height:40px;line-height:40px;border-bottom:thin solid #dedede;padding:0 10px;margin:0;background:#FAFAFA;}
.more-service .more-title em{display:block;float:left;background:#B28500;width:3px;height:12px;margin:15px 10px 0 0;}
.more-service .more-list{border-bottom:thin solid #dedede;overflow:hidden;padding:5px 0;}
.more-service .more-list a{display:block;float:left;width:25%;text-align:center;padding:10px 0;}
.more-service .more-list p{margin:0;height:20px;line-height:20px;font-size:12px;}
.more-service .more-list img{width:40%;}
/*首页新版*/
.panel-list1 ul{padding:0;list-style:none;}
.panel-list1 li{overflow:hidden;border-bottom:thin solid #dedede;background-color: #fafafa;}
.panel-list1 li i{float:right;color:#999;}
.panel-list1 li span{float:left;width:30px;text-align:center;color:#999;font-size:16px;}
.panel-list1 li a{display:block;padding:0 10px;height:50px;line-height:50px;width:100%;text-align: center;}
.panel-list1 li em{float:right}


.badge1 {
    display: inline-block;
    min-width: 10px;
    padding: 3px 7px;
    font-size: 12px;
    line-height: 1;
    color: #fff;
    text-align: center;
    white-space: nowrap;
    vertical-align: baseline;border-radius: 3rem;

}.gotop {
    width: 50px;
    height: 39px;
    position: fixed;
    display: none;
    right: 12px;
    bottom: 120px;
    z-index: 50;
    background-image: url(http://newebapp0.nuomi.bdimg.com/static/img/ce8becbaf4366ed481a9b32c75b0f1bf.png);
    background-size: 39px 39px;
    background-position: center;
    background-repeat: no-repeat;
}